OnePlus has finally launched the N6x, which sits below the N6 from earlier this year. It retains many of the specifications of the N6 while costing a little less for the same configuration, which could make the trade-offs worthwhile for some people.
The OnePlus N6x is positioned as an absolute entry-level device with an IPS LCD display and a starting configuration of 4GB+64GB.
The good news is that it still uses the Dimensity 6360 Apex chipset, the same one found in the OnePlus N6. That means you shouldn’t notice any difference in raw performance. As for heat dissipation, the company claims it features the segment’s largest vapor chamber, with an area of 5,300 mm².
Just like the N6, the display has a 720p resolution. However, the typical and peak brightness numbers are a little lower: 700 nits typical, down from 975 on the N6, and 900 nits in HBM mode, down from 1,200. It still refreshes at 120 Hz, so lightweight tasks like scrolling through settings, social media, or the app drawer should feel smooth.
The battery capacity is about what you would expect in this price range in 2026. It’s 7,000 mAh, which is 1,000 mAh smaller than the OnePlus N6. The bigger compromise is charging speed. While the N6 supports 45 W wired charging, the N6x is limited to 15 W. If you’ve gotten used to fast charging and often rely on a quick 20–30% top-up before heading out, 15 W charging will take some getting used to.
Of course, OnePlus is highlighting the upside of the larger battery. The company claims up to 2.5 days of battery life on a single charge.
The camera setup is fairly simple: a 13MP main sensor paired with a 5MP selfie camera. For comparison, the N6 features a higher-resolution 50MP main camera and an 8MP selfie camera.
Price and availability:
The N6x comes in two color options: Burgundy Red and Ice Blue. It will go on sale in India on August 4, 2026.
It comes in two configurations: the 4GB + 64GB variant is priced at ₹18,999, while the 4GB + 128GB variant costs ₹20,999. For comparison, the 4GB + 128GB variant of the N6 is currently priced at ₹22,999 on Amazon.

Casio has released the Vintage A1000SP-7, a new stainless steel digital watch. After appearing on Casio’s global website earlier this month, the watch is now available in several regional markets, including China, India, and the Eurozone. Pricing is currently set at ¥1,690 in China, ₹16,995 in India, and €199 in Europe.
Design Details
The A1000SP-7 retains the familiar octagonal shape of older Casio digital models but replaces the usual resin construction with a stainless steel case and a solid stainless steel band.
The metal band features a one-touch three-fold clasp and uses a mix of brushed and polished finishes. It is a relatively thin watch, measuring 39.6 by 38 mm with a thickness of 7.3 mm, and it weighs 101 grams. Casio categorizes the dimensions and styling as a unisex design.
For the display cover, Casio is using a sapphire crystal rather than the acrylic or mineral glass found on its less expensive models. Sapphire is standard in higher-priced traditional watches because it is highly resistant to scratches.
Beneath the crystal, the watch face has a brass dial with a sunray finish. There is also a striped vapor deposition applied to the underside of the glass, which creates a subtle texture that shifts depending on the lighting and viewing angle.
Internally, the A1000SP-7 functions like a standard digital watch. It does not include any smart features, fitness tracking, or Bluetooth connectivity. The feature set is limited to a stopwatch, a daily alarm, an hourly time signal, and a basic auto-calendar. It supports both 12-hour and 24-hour time formats.
The watch is powered by a standard CR1616 coin-cell battery, which Casio estimates will last for about three years before needing a replacement. It also includes a white LED backlight for visibility in low light and has a basic water resistance rating suitable for everyday wear.

Motorola has introduced the Moto Pad 70 Groove in India as a new entertainment-focused tablet. It combines a high refresh rate display, a multi-speaker JBL audio system, a built-in kickstand, and AI features while also promising long software support. The tablet is aimed at users looking for a versatile device for streaming, work, and everyday use.
Moto Pad 70 Groove specifications and features
Moto Pad 70 Groove
The Moto Pad 70 Groove features a 12.1-inch LCD screen with a 2.5K resolution, a 120Hz refresh rate, Dolby Vision, HDR10 support, DCI-P3 color gamut, and up to 800 nits of high brightness mode. A standout feature is its JBL 9-unit Pro Speaker System, which includes four tweeters, three woofers, and two passive radiators with Dolby Atmos support. The tablet can also work as a Bluetooth speaker, while Live Transcript supports real-time translation in more than 40 languages.
Inside, the tablet is equipped with the MediaTek Dimensity 7400 chipset, paired with 8GB of RAM and 256GB of storage. Storage can be expanded by up to 2TB using a microSD card.
Moto Pad 70 Groove
A 10200mAh battery powers the Moto Pad 70 Groove and supports 45W TurboPower charging. Motorola claims it can deliver up to 15 hours of YouTube streaming, while a 10-minute charge can provide up to two hours of usage. It runs Android 16 out of the box and is confirmed to receive Android 17 and Android 18 updates, along with four years of security patches.
The tablet also includes a 13-megapixel rear camera, an 8-megapixel front camera, Wi-Fi 6, Bluetooth 5.4, dual microphones, USB Type-C, and a clear protective case in the box. It has a premium all-metal body in Pantone Blue Surf, measures 6.8mm thick, weighs around 775 grams, and includes the new 360° Kickstand 2.0 with Lean, Stand, Theatre, and Hanging viewing modes.
Moto Pad 70 Groove price and availability
The Moto Pad 70 Groove comes in a single 8GB+256GB variant with a launch price of Rs 33,999, including a Rs 3,000 instant bank discount from its regular price of Rs 36,999. It will be available in the Pantone Blue Surf color starting Aug. 7 through Flipkart, Motorola India, and leading retail stores across the country.

While the public One UI 9.0 beta program is limited to the Galaxy S26 series, Samsung is aggressively testing the upcoming build on dozens of devices. The list has a total of 49 devices, including many budget smartphones and tablets.
It doesn’t necessarily mean these Galaxy devices will receive One UI 9.0 beta or that they will receive the stable update faster. Samsung usually starts testing new firmware weeks or months in advance to ensure the timely release of updates. That’s how the company is able to quickly expand once the stable rollout goes live.
If your Galaxy device is under testing for One UI 9.0, it’s much more likely to receive the update on time, or you may be lucky to receive it alongside premium models. Review the list to see if yours is there.

Casio is releasing its new GravityMaster GWR-B3000 series in the US market. After an initial launch in Japan last month, the aviation-focused G-Shock watches are now listed on the company’s US website. The lineup consists of three models, with prices starting at $880.
Design Details
The watches are built around a dual hollow case structure designed to handle physical impacts, vibration, and centrifugal force. The inner case is made from carbon fiber-reinforced resin to keep the weight down to 102 grams, while the outer shell uses stainless steel protectors and visible resin shock absorbers. For the band and the center case, Casio is using bio-based resins as an alternative to traditional plastics.
Internally, the series runs on Casio’s updated TOUGH MVT.2 analog movement, which introduces two specific hardware safeguards. The first is a shock detection system. If the watch takes a hard hit that misaligns the physical hands, the system recognizes the impact and automatically moves the hands back to the correct time.
The second is a magnetic field sensor. If the watch is exposed to a strong magnet that could disrupt the movement, it temporarily pauses the hands to prevent them from shifting out of place, resuming normal operation once the magnetic interference is gone.
The dial is matte black and features a micro-textured surface to reduce glare, sitting underneath a sapphire crystal. To power the watch, Casio uses inset solar panels located inside the smaller sub-dials. This setup draws enough ambient light to keep the internal battery charged without requiring the entire main dial to be translucent.
For connectivity, the GWR-B3000 includes Bluetooth to sync with the Casio Watches mobile app. This enables automatic time adjustments, easy swapping between 38 time zones, and a flight log tool that records your current time and location on a map when you press a physical button on the watch. It also retains Casio’s standard Multi-Band 6 radio control for daily time calibration if you prefer not to pair it with a phone.
Pricing
The base model, the GWR-B3000-1A, is priced at $880. The GWR-B3000A-2A includes a blue ion-plated bezel for $990, and the top-end GWR-B3000B-8A features a gray ion-plated bezel for $1,100.
Luxury device customizer Caviar has announced a new line of modified Samsung Galaxy Z Fold 8 and Z Fold 8 Ultra smartphones. The Legends collection introduces three new designs based on characters from Scarface, The Godfather, and Joker.
As is typical for Caviar’s releases, these are heavily modified versions of Samsung‘s standard hardware, featuring precious metals and high price tags. The collection is launching alongside Samsung’s standard global rollout for the new foldables.
Design Details
The back panels of these devices have been replaced with custom artwork made using hot cloisonné enamel. This is a traditional jewelry technique where colored enamel is applied by hand within wire frames. The frames, device edges, and camera bumps are plated in 24-karat gold. Caviar is limiting production to exactly 19 units per design.
The first two models are built on the standard Galaxy Z Fold 8 chassis. The Scarface edition features a portrait of Tony Montana in a white suit, set against a gold guilloché pattern. It starts at $12,560 for the base 256GB storage configuration.
The Godfather variant shares the same $12,560 starting price point and uses a similar 24-karat gold frame. Its back panel depicts Don Vito Corleone in a tuxedo, incorporating a small red rose and the film’s marionette strings motif into the metalwork.
The third model in the lineup is based on the larger Galaxy Z Fold 8 Ultra. Focused on the Joker, the back panel uses purple, green, and burgundy enamel to show the character holding a hand of playing cards. The background features a radiating geometric pattern. This model is slightly more expensive, starting at $12,990 for the 256GB version.
All devices in the Legends collection ship in custom packaging that includes a 24-karat gold-plated key, which Caviar includes as a branding element. The company is currently accepting orders for the devices.
Timex has announced the Deepwater Meridian 200 Automatic GMT, a new mechanical watch that combines a dive-style build with dual-time zone tracking. It is available now for $549 and comes in three dial colors: black, blue, and green.
Design Details
The watch runs on a 21-jewel automatic movement. Because it is mechanical and self-winding, it doesn’t use a battery; it winds itself using the natural movement of the wearer’s wrist. The main functional addition here over a standard three-hand watch is the GMT complication.
It features a dedicated 24-hour hand that works alongside a two-tone ceramic bidirectional rotating bezel. This setup allows you to read a second time zone, which is a standard method for tracking local and home time simultaneously when traveling.
The case is made of stainless steel with a mix of brushed and polished finishes. It measures 42mm in diameter, 48.8mm lug-to-lug, and 14.5mm thick. The dial is protected by an anti-reflective sapphire crystal, which includes a magnifier over the date window at the 3 o’clock position. For visibility in the dark, Timex applied Super-Luminova to the hands and hour markers.
As the name implies, the Deepwater Meridian 200 is built for water resistance up to 200 meters. To achieve this rating, the watch uses a screw-down case back and a screw-down crown. The crown is also flanked by crown guards to prevent it from snagging or taking direct impacts. These seals make the watch capable of handling swimming, snorkeling, and recreational scuba diving.
The watch comes on a 20mm five-link stainless steel bracelet. It secures with a butterfly deployant clasp, which folds in on both sides so that the closure sits flush against the wrist. The bracelet also features quick-release spring bars, allowing you to remove it and swap in different straps without needing a specialized spring bar tool.
The Deepwater Meridian 200 Automatic GMT is available directly from the Timex website.

Ozlo has unveiled the Sleepbuds 2, sleep-focused earbuds that prioritize a smaller design and longer battery life. The new model is priced at $279 and is now available on Ozlo’s official website.
Ozlo Sleepbuds 2 Specifications
For a device intended to stay in your ear for eight hours or more, physical dimensions are the primary constraint. Ozlo says that the Sleepbuds 2 are the smallest in their category, measuring 11mm thick and weighing 1.6 grams per earbud.
By comparison, standard wireless earbuds like the AirPods Pro 3 weigh over 5 grams, and sleep-focused competitors like the Soundcore A30 weigh 2.4 grams. The low-profile design and soft silicone tips are engineered to sit flush against the ear, which is a necessary design choice for side sleepers who typically experience pressure when wearing standard earbuds against a pillow. These also carry an IPX4 rating to handle sweat.
Rather than relying on active noise cancellation (ANC) to block out environmental sounds like snoring or street traffic, the Sleepbuds 2 use a combination of passive isolation and adaptive noise-masking audio. They connect via Bluetooth 5.3, allowing users to stream audio from standard apps like Spotify, Netflix, or Audible.
When a built-in accelerometer detects that the user has fallen asleep, the earbuds automatically fade out the Bluetooth stream and switch to locally stored noise-masking soundscapes. The earbuds do not include a microphone, as they are built strictly for sleep, but they do feature a private in-ear alarm designed to wake the wearer without disturbing a partner. For those who prefer to limit wireless signals at night, there is also a Bluetooth Disabled mode.
In terms of battery life, the Sleepbuds 2 offer up to 14 hours of playback on a single charge, while the Smart Case provides an additional two to three recharges. The case also includes sensors that monitor ambient noise, temperature, and light, with the collected data integrated into the Ozlo app to provide sleep environment insights.

Asus has launched the Asus Pad (T3201) in India, re-entering the consumer tablet segment. The device was first unveiled last month.
Asus Pad Specifications
The tablet features a 12.2-inch (30.98cm) OLED display with a 2800 x 1840 resolution and a 3:2 aspect ratio. Asus is using a dual-layer OLED panel that supports a 144Hz refresh rate. Typical brightness is rated at 600 nits, with HDR peak brightness going up to 2000 nits.
It also supports Dolby Vision and covers 100% of the DCI-P3 color gamut. The screen has a 92% screen-to-body ratio and carries TÜV Rheinland certifications for low blue light and low flicker.
Under the hood, the tablet runs on MediaTek’s Dimensity 8300 (MT8792Z), an octa-core processor clocked up to 3.35GHz. It comes with 8GB of LPDDR5X RAM and offers 128GB or 256GB of UFS 3.1 storage. There’s also a microSD card slot that supports expansion up to 1TB.
The tablet runs Android 16 and supports Wi-Fi 6E and Bluetooth 5.3. It includes productivity features such as split-screen multitasking, Circle to Search, and GlideX for seamless cross-device connectivity.
The Asus Pad packs a 9,000mAh battery and supports 45W fast charging via USB-C. Asus says it can charge from 0 to 50% in 30 minutes under test conditions. The device weighs 523 grams and measures 6.5mm thick, which keeps it relatively slim and portable for its size.
For cameras, there’s a 13MP rear sensor with autofocus and a 5MP front-facing camera. The front camera supports standard face unlock.
For audio, the tablet is equipped with a quad-speaker system with Dolby Atmos support, along with built-in microphones and a USB-C port that also functions as a combo audio jack.
Pricing and Availability
The Asus Pad (T3201) is available in Pure White. The 8GB + 128GB variant is priced at Rs. 45,990, while the 8GB + 256GB model costs Rs. 49,990.
It will be available starting August 6, 2026, through Flipkart, the Asus eShop, Asus and ROG Stores, Reliance Digital, and other authorized retail partners across India.

Acemagic has announced the F9A, a compact mini PC designed to deliver workstation‑level performance in a 2‑liter chassis. It is powered by AMD’s Ryzen AI Max+ 395 processor and aimed at AI developers, video editors, and professionals who need strong compute performance without dedicating space to a full desktop tower.
Acemagic F9A Specifications
The system runs on a 16‑core, 32‑thread Zen 5 processor with RDNA 3.5 integrated graphics. It also includes AMD’s XDNA 2 NPU, rated at up to 50 TOPS, contributing to a claimed 126 TOPS of total system compute. Acemagic says the configuration is capable of running large language models with up to 120 billion parameters locally, depending on workload and memory allocation.
The mini PC supports up to 128GB of LPDDR5X‑8000 unified memory. For storage, it includes two PCIe 4.0 x4 M.2 slots for NVMe SSDs, giving users flexibility for high‑speed storage setups.
In terms of connectivity, it features a well‑rounded selection of modern ports designed for both performance and flexibility. The F9A includes an OCuLink PCIe 4.0 x4 interface for high‑bandwidth expansion, alongside two 40Gbps USB4 ports that can handle external storage, displays, and other high‑speed peripherals.
There’s also an HDMI 2.1 port, dual 2.5GbE Ethernet for faster wired networking, three 10Gbps USB‑A ports for legacy and high‑speed accessories, an SD 4.0 card reader, and a 3.5mm audio jack. On the wireless side, it supports Wi‑Fi 7 and Bluetooth 5.4. Acemagic says the system can drive up to four independent 8K displays through its dual USB4 connections, making it suitable for multi‑monitor setups.
Physically, the F9A features a compact 158 x 158 x 85 mm CNC-machined aluminum unibody chassis available in silver or space gray. It also includes a customizable RGB light ring and a dedicated Copilot button for quick access to Windows AI features.
For remote work and conferencing, the mini PC includes a four‑microphone far‑field array with AI noise reduction and beamforming, along with dual 2W built‑in speakers.
Acemagic has not yet announced pricing or release timing.
